What Are The Different Comfort Retriever Sizes

A typical Comfort Retriever® weighs between 30-45 pounds. Occasionally, we have some that weigh more than 45 pounds, or even less than 30 pounds.

Our larger Comfort Retrievers® are generally from a Golden Retriever bred to a Comfort Retriever®. They generally have more Golden Retriever in them, so they are a closer carbon copy than the smaller Comforts. Their parents average weight is 45 pounds or larger.

The smaller Comfort Retrievers® are generally from a breeding of two Comfort Retrievers®. They generally have a little more poodle, so they may have more hypoallergenic and reduced shedding traits. Their parents average weight is typically below 40 pounds.

Are Comfort Retrievers Low Shedders

Our Comfort Retrievers® are reduced shed, especially when compared to Golden Retrievers. Shed levels are individual to the dog, so while we hope that the majority of our dogs are low shedding, there are those who are moderate to heavy shedders.

There are many factors that influence shedding as well. Some of these include season changes, weather, stress, illness, and a puppy transitioning to its adult coat. For these reasons, we cant guarantee your dogs shedding wont change over time.

Extra Ways To Find A Rescue Golden Retriever

If none of the Golden Retriever rescues in or near Georgia have a Golden for you, there are a few other options.

The first option is to check your local animal shelter.

This is a long shot since most Golden Retrievers go fast in these shelters, but if you check early and often, you may get lucky.

Plus, theres always the chance that youll find another dog who steals your heart!

The second option is to get involved with your local Golden Retriever Facebook groups.

People who have to rehome their dog will often post there and try to find a new home for their pup themselves, instead of going through a rescue organization.

If youre there at the right time, you may find a Golden who needs your home.

Just be sure to watch out for scammers!

The final option is to get involved with your local Golden Retriever club.

The members might have inside knowledge on a Golden who needs a loving home.

This is another long shot, but Ive found that the more Golden Retriever lovers you know, the more likely you are to find a Golden.

How Much Does It Cost To Adopt A Golden Retriever In Georgia

If you plan on adopting a Golden Retriever in Georgia, youre saving a lot as you help homeless dogs and shelters.

On average, a purebred Golden Retriever can cost from $500 to $3,000 if youd get it from a breeder.

However, if you would get one and adopt a Golden Retriever from a Rescue or Shelter, it would only cost around $50 to $300.

Of course, youll need to spend on other expenses like food and other items such as grooming tools and toys.

Still, its a much cheaper or affordable way to enjoy the company of a Golden Retriever. Moreover, youll do something right since you will provide a home for a dog in need. Thus, it will do good for both you and your pet.

How To Adopt A Golden From Aga

GRRA Trudi and Puppies

The process for adopting one of our Golden Retriever starts with completing an application and submitting a non-refundable $25 application fee. We have a flat fee for adoptions as follows:

All pups under one year old$1,000

All other dogs, regardless of age$600

Seniors 70+ who adopt dogs 9+ years old

Fee Waived

*Higher price helps pay for the transport costs to America from Turkey

See application for specifics. Adoption fees go to help offset the medical costs we incur for our dogs. All dogs are given a full set of vaccines, treated for infections and allergies if needed and adult dogs are spayed and neutered prior to adoption. Serious medical problems are also treated. Fees also are used for behavioral training and boarding facilities.

Our application asks questions regarding your history with dogs, your lifestyle, and what you are looking for in a Golden Retriever. Once your payment and application have been received, it will be reviewed, and references will be contacted. You will be called for a phone interview and a home visit by one of our volunteers. ALL family members must be present for the home visit.

The decision to place one of our Goldens into an adoptive home is not one that we take lightly. We reserve the right to deny any application and may not disclose the reason for denial. We do not operate on a first-come first-served basis, as it is our goal to find the absolute best fit for both our dog and the adoptive family.

Aga Adopt A Golden Atlanta

Adopt a Golden is a non-profit organization that rehomes purebred Golden Retrievers and mixes them into loving homes. AGA is the largest Golden Retriever rescue in the Southeast and the 4th largest in the country. They serve Georgia along with surrounding states. Each Golden regardless of age is given a comprehensive evaluation, veterinary care, and training if needed. They work closely with owners who for whatever reason have to surrender their Goldens. AGAs goal is to reduce the number of Golden Retrievers and mixes in shelters. The process for adopting a Golden from AGA begins with submitting an application along with a non-refundable $25 application fee. They have flat fees for adoption beginning at $1,000 for Goldens under a year old. The adoption fee for all other dogs is $600. If you are a senior willing to adopt a senior Golden , your adoption fee is waived.

AN UPDATE ON OUR SPECIAL GIRL PARKER

Its been a busy several weeks for Parker. She has been a regular at the vets office getting weighed, treated for a heavy load of intestinal parasites, treated for the bacterial skin infection, and having medicated baths to promote healing so her coat will start growing back. This picture of Parker speaks for itself! She is looking and feeling so much better, and it was made possible by YOU, her heroes, who came to her rescue. Heres an update from her foster mom.

Drumroll, please!! Parker has gained SIX – 6 – POUNDS since last Wednesday!! As Dr. Blount said, “you’re starting to look like a real dog!!” Last Wednesday, she had lost a pound from her starting weight, to 39#. Today she weighed slightly over 45#. Dr. Blount wants her to gain about 10 more pounds before we reexamine her treatment plan and plan the next steps: her spay surgery and heartworm treatment. He also noticed that she was getting “peach fuzz” on her neck and chest where they’ve been massaging in the mousse treatment when she gets her medicated baths. It’s obvious that the hair that was missing down her spine is growing back in as well.

Golden Retriever Rescue Of Atlanta

Golden Retriever Rescue of Atlanta is an all-volunteer organization committed to finding new forever homes for Golden and Labrador Retrievers.

GRRA was founded in 1991 and is registered with the State of Georgia as an animal shelter and rescue group, as well as licensed by the State Agriculture Department.

The GRRA Rescue team collaborates with Georgia animal control groups to save Golden Retrievers from shelters.

They also take Golden Retrievers from owners and breeders who can no longer provide for or care for the dogs.

Their foster team is a network of volunteers that offer the shelter, care, training, and love these dogs require in order for them to be adopted.

GRRA also ensures that each dog receives the essential medical care before adoption.
